Magelang travel guide

Magelang Tourism | Magelang Guide

You're Going to Love Magelang

With a population of 111 461, Magelang is a must-see destination in Central Java, Indonesia. It is one of the most popular cities to visit in the country. Consider staying at least one whole day in Magelang to see all of its attractions.

When to visit Magelang

Magelang in June
Estimated hotel price
S$ 12
1 night at 3-star hotel
Magelang in June
Estimated hotel price
S$ 12
1 night at 3-star hotel

How to Get to Magelang

Plane

Although Magelang doesn’t have its own airport, you can fly to Yogyakarta Adisutjipto (JOG), which is located 42 km from Magelang. The shortest flight to Magelang from Singapore departs from Singapore and takes around 22h 05m.

Plane

Although Magelang doesn’t have its own airport, you can fly to Yogyakarta Adisutjipto (JOG), which is located 42 km from Magelang. The shortest flight to Magelang from Singapore departs from Singapore and takes around 22h 05m.

Airlines serving Magelang

KLM
Good (1,334 reviews)
Singapore Airlines
Excellent (1,292 reviews)
Malaysia Airlines
Good (254 reviews)
Japan Airlines
Excellent (1,459 reviews)
China Airlines
Excellent (729 reviews)
SAUDIA
Good (611 reviews)
Garuda Indonesia
Excellent (72 reviews)
Scoot
Good (303 reviews)
AirAsia
Good (206 reviews)
Oman Air
Excellent (91 reviews)
Batik Air
Good (27 reviews)
Citilink
Excellent (8 reviews)
TransNusa
Good (3 reviews)
Lion Air
Good (27 reviews)
NAM Air
Excellent (5 reviews)
Sriwijaya Air
Mediocre (1 reviews)
Show more

Where to stay in Magelang

Average rates range from around S$ 40 per night for a double room in a 3-star hotel to S$ 201 and up for a 5-star experience.

Where to stay in popular areas of Magelang

Hiring a car in Magelang

Expect to pay S$ 1.03 per litre in Magelang (average price from the past 30 days). Depending on the size of your car hire, filling up the tank will cost between S$ 12.25 and S$ 16.33.

Expect to pay S$ 1.03 per litre in Magelang (average price from the past 30 days). Depending on the size of your car hire, filling up the tank will cost between S$ 12.25 and S$ 16.33.

Magelang Travel Guide - View the KAYAK Magelang city guide for the best Magelang travel tips. To help you organise your Magelang trip ideas, this Magelang visitors guide provides travel information and trip tips about how to get there, where to stay, what to do, where to eat and more.